RE: [ST] Driving Lights



I have the Motolights and they are fantastic.  They through off A LOT of
light, easily mount through the upper front brake caliper bolt, and match
the fork/frame color of our ST's, so they look like they were meant to be
there (actually, the owner of the company has a BRG Sprint ST).  I could not
recommend them any more highly.  If you have any other questions, let me
know.

Hey Everybody,

I've been considering driving lights for my '02 ST and thought I would ask
for some feedback. As you know, even with upgraded bulbs, the headlights on
the ST leave something to be desired. I've also been spoiled by the pair of
Bosch driving lights that I gave up when I traded out of my BMW K75. These
things not only helped me spot the deer, they could singe the hair off the
buggers. I've read about the Moto Lights, but don't know if they "light the
way". The PIAA lights look interesting, but appear to present mounting
issues. Any experience or comments? Thanks.
